About the position:

Reporting to the Terminal Manager, this position will support the site to implement Univar Safety Management Systems and Security Requirements appropriately and effectively. 

The North Vancouver facility stores caustic soda, glycols and denatured ethanol for distribution to customers in Western Canada and across the world. These products are used to make consumer goods such as clothing, packaging, and paper products.

What you’ll do:

  • You will be the Training Coordinator for all site personnel, longshore operators and foremen, marine surveyors, truck drivers, and a variety of other roles that support the site 
  • You will hold the Marine Facility Security Officer (MFSO) role and be responsible for tasks such as updating the Transport Canada Marine Security Plan along with managing all efforts re: site CTPAT certification, as well as the primary liaison for vessels calling at the terminal (including some vetting responsibilities).  
  • You will be the coordinator for a variety of audits such as TDG, Environment Canada, Transport Canada Marine Security, Kosher, Responsible Distribution, and customer quality audits 
  • You will be the coordinator for a variety of reporting requirements, such as site KPIs, internal water reporting and air emissions, site incident reporting and participation in, and documentation of, Root Cause Investigations, and tracking action items 
  • You will coordinate safety meetings and perform housekeeping walkabouts and work with Univar EHS to ensure good communication of initiatives and best practices  
  • You will be part of the NVDC site on call operations team and have on call responsibilities 1/3 of the time. This will involve attending vessels and coordinating labour on some frequency
